About Agromin
Agromin is California’s leading producer of premium soil products and a recognized innovator in sustainable organics recycling. We transform green and food waste into nutrient-rich compost, renewable energy, and animal feed that help communities thrive and support a healthier planet. Key Responsibilities
- Analyze & Design: Gather and evaluate business requirements to define system needs and deliver effective solutions.
- Develop & Implement: Design, configure, and deploy business systems that optimize operations and enhance user experience.
- Manage & Maintain: Oversee and continuously improve platforms including Sage 100, Cimcloud, WordPress, CRM, Logistics Software, ScaleIT, and more.
- Collaborate: Partner with sales, marketing, and operations teams to align technology with business goals.
- Train & Support: Create user-friendly training materials and provide ongoing support to ensure adoption and efficiency.
- Stay Ahead: Monitor emerging technologies and trends to recommend innovative solutions that keep Agromin competitive.
Qualifications
- Bachelor’s degree or equivalent experience in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field.
- 3 years of experience in business systems analysis and development.
- Proven expertise in ERP systems, e-commerce integration, B2B portal management, and CRM integration.
-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a proactive mindset.
- Excellent communication skills—able to translate technical concepts for non-technical stakeholders.
- Ability to work independently and collaboratively in a fast-paced environment.
- Webmaster experience is a plus.
- Hybrid position. Must live in Ventura County, CA
